Output 7500337f40caf173afbf07489a82bd7b530df2ded76d288d8c8ae68e77155c2a:1
- value
- 35508220
- script pubkey
- OP_0 OP_PUSHBYTES_20 87df7b2dc3430317da767b060b138663c9e001bb
- address
- bc1qsl0hktwrgvp30knk0vrqkyuxv0y7qqdmc3x96s
- transaction
- 7500337f40caf173afbf07489a82bd7b530df2ded76d288d8c8ae68e77155c2a
- spent
- true